Nothing new that I know of, I will say the only thing that is kind of a pain is the dip stick is in a different place and you will need to mark the dip stick with engine in the boat on lever ground after putting in the correct amount.
The new pick up was availible at Oriely auto parts, I had the part number at one time, I would have to look though my old recipts to find it. Let me know if you need me to dig it up for you.
